Río Guadalquivir
The Río Guadalquivir has always been the lifeline of Seville. Although it is more than 600 km (370 miles) long, making it the third longest river in Spain, it is only navigable for a short stretch from the Atlantic to Seville. But this brought wealth to the city in the past after Seville was granted the monopoly on the whole overseas trade with the Spanish colonies.
